Understanding the Basics of Copy Paper
Before diving into budget-friendly alternatives, it's essential to understand the kinds of copy paper offered. Most copy paper is categorized by weight, brightness, and finish.
Weight: This generally indicates the density of the paper. Common weights include:
- 20 pound (standard for the majority of everyday printing)
- 24 pound (used for presentations and premium prints)
Brightness: This refers to just how much light reflects off the paper's surface area. A higher brightness level usually results in better print quality. Typical brightness levels range from 80 to 100.
Complete: The surface texture of the paper can affect the printing process. Typical finishes consist of:
- Smooth (ideal for inkjet printing)
- Rough (better for laser printing)

Regularly Asked Questions
1. What is the finest weight for copy paper?
The most common weight for daily printing is 20 pound, which works well for most office requirements. If premium prints are required, think about a much heavier paper, like 24 lb.
2. Is recycled paper as great as routine paper?
Yes, recycled paper can carry out as well as routine paper for most applications. Nevertheless, it might have lower brightness levels, which can affect print quality for high-resolution images.
3. How can I save more cash on copy paper?
To conserve money, think about acquiring in bulk, choosing generic brand names, and searching for sales promos. Furthermore, purchasing online from wholesale retailers can frequently yield cost savings.
4. What should I consider when choosing copy paper?
Think about the weight, brightness, surface, and whether you want recycled options. Balancing these aspects can assist you find the most affordable option for your requirements.
5. How do I properly store copy paper?
Keep copy paper in a cool, dry location. Make sure that it is saved flat and away from wetness to avoid warping or curling.
